• day04作业


    简述Python的五大数据类型的作用、定义方式、使用方法:

    数字类型

    作用:用作表示数值意义

    定义方式: a = 10

    使用方法:print(a)

    字符串类型

    作用:表示一串字符的方式,用来表示一些意义

    定义方式: a = ' '

    使用方法 print(type(a))类型为字符串类型

    列表

    作用:用做表示存储多种数据类型

    定义方式: a =[ ]

    使用方法: a[0]

    字典

    作用:用来表示多个数据类型的有描述意义的一列键值数字

    定义方式:dic = { },dic={key:value}

    使用方法:dic['key']

    布尔型

    作用: 用来表示的布尔数值,用于逻辑判断

    定义方式:逻辑运算,与或非,bool()

    使用方法:type(bool(1))用于条件判断上

    一行代码实现下述代码实现的功能:

    x,y,z =10,10,10

    写出两种交换x,y值的方式

    第一种:

    x = 10

    y = 20

    x ,y = y ,x

    第二种:

    x = 10
    y = 20

    y = x + y

    x = y - x

    y = y - x

    第三种 :

    x = 10
    y = 20
    z = y
    y = x
    x = z

    一行代码取出nick的第2,3个爱好:

    nick_info_dict = {
    'name':'nick',
    'age':'18',
    'height':180,
    'weight':140,
    'hobby_list':['read','run','music','code'],
    }
    nick_info_dict [ hobby_list ] [1:2]

    使用格式化输出的三种方式

    name = 'Nick'
    height = 180
    weight = 140

    第一种f形式

    print('My name is f{name} ,my height is f{height}, my weight is f{weight} ')

    第二种C形式

    print('My name is %s ,my height is %s ,my weight is %s',%(name,height,weight))

    第三种format形式

    print('My name is {0}, my height is {1} ,my weight is {2}',format(name,height,weight)

  • 相关阅读:
    LeetCode 560 和为 K 的子数组
    idea使用技巧汇总
    【Kafka核心技术与实战】导读
    如何永久关闭 Mybase8 登录弹窗(license提醒)
    分析Edk2启动流程
    OEE计算
    线段树分治学习笔记
    linux 安装PostgreSql 12[转]
    Linux中redis数据备份和迁移【转】
    DataGrid控件自动显示行号
  • 原文地址:https://www.cnblogs.com/kaizi111/p/11497837.html
Copyright © 2020-2023  润新知